计算机的体系结构是什么?

作者&投稿:琴艳 (若有异议请与网页底部的电邮联系)
~

美籍匈牙利科学家冯·诺依曼最新提出程序存储的思想,并成功将其运用在计算机的设计之中,根据这一原理制造的计算机被称为冯·诺依曼结构计算机,世界上第一台冯·诺依曼式计算机是1949年研制的EDVAC,由于他对现代计算机技术的突出贡献,因此冯·诺依曼又被称为“现代计算机之父”。

EDVAC方案明确奠定了新机器由五个部分组成,包括:运算器、逻辑控制装置、存储器、输入和输出设备,并描述了这五部分的职能和相互关系.报告中,诺伊曼对EDVAC中的两大设计思想作了进一步的论证,为计算机的设计树立了一座里程碑。

扩展资料

根据冯诺依曼体系结构构成的计算机,必须具有如下功能:

把需要的程序和数据送至计算机中。

必须具有长期记忆程序、数据、中间结果及最终运算结果的能力。

能够完成各种算术、逻辑运算和数据传送等数据加工处理的能力。

能够根据需要控制程序走向,并能根据指令控制机器的各部件协调操作。

能够按照要求将处理结果输出给用户。

为了完成上述的功能,计算机必须具备五大基本组成部件,包括:

输入数据和程序的输入设备记忆程序和数据的存储器完成数据加工处理的运算器控制程序执行的控制器输出处理结果的输出设备。

参考资料百度百科——冯诺依曼结构




计算机有几层结构?
计算机的层次结构可以分为五层:硬件层、微程序层、指令集体系结构层、操作系统层和应用层 1、硬件层 计算机的硬件层包括各种硬件设备,例如中央处理器(CPU)、内存、硬盘、显示器等。这一层主要负责计算机硬件的物理实现和运行,是计算机整个层次结构的基础。硬件层 2、微程序层 微程序层是介于硬件层...

冯诺依曼的计算机的体系结构的要点是什么?
2.程序和数据以二进制代码形式不加区别地存放在存储器中,存放位置由地址确定。3.控制器根据存放在存储器中地指令序列(程序)进行工作,并由一个程序计数器控制指令地执行。控制器具有判断能力,能根据计算结果选择不同的工作流程。根据冯诺依曼体系结构构成的计算机,必须具有如下功能:把需要的程序和数据...

计算机系统结构是学什么的?
1,计算机系统结构,就是俗话说的硬件。其实不限于硬件。主要搞网络体系结构,网格技术,计算机嵌入式结构,计算机结构,甚至是计算机CPU结构设计。其实这些专业,主要是编程,出来以后,除了搞CPU结构设计的,大多数还是做软件工程师去了。真正的硬件工程师,大多数是学电子的人做的。2,计算机软件理论。

计算机体系结构基本概念
计算机体系结构是一个多层次的系统组合,由一系列相互作用的元素构成,这些元素协同工作以实现预设的功能。其中包括:首先,软件是关键组成部分,它是由程序、数据库和相关文档构成的,其目标是通过逻辑方法、过程或控制来实现预定的任务。这些程序和文档提供了系统的操作指南和功能描述。硬件则是提供计算能力...

冯诺依曼体系结构的主要内容
冯诺依曼体系结构的主要内容:存储器、运算器、控制器、输入设备、输出设备。1、存储器:用来存放数据和程序。2、运算器:主要运行算数运算和逻辑运算,并将中间结果暂存到运算器中。3、控制器:主要用来控制和指挥程序和数据的输入运行,以及处理运算结果。4、输入设备:用来将熟识的输入操作转换为机器能够...

第一代计算机到第四代计算机体系结构
第一代计算机到第四代计算机体系结构介绍如下:从第一代计算机到第四代计算机的体系结构称为冯诺依曼体系结构。冯·诺依曼结构也称普林斯顿结构,是一种将程序指令存储器和数据存储器合并在一起的存储器结构。程序指令存储地址和数据存储地址指向同一个存储器的不同物理位置,因此程序指令和数据的宽度相同,...

计算机系统结构主要指的是什么?主要研究的是什么?
1 计算机体系结构就是指适当地组织在一起的一系列系统元素的集合,这些系统元素互相配合、相互协作,通过对信息的处理而完成预先定义的目标。通常包含的系统元素有:计算机软件、计算机硬件、人员、数据库、文档和过程。其中,软件是程序、数据结构和相关文档的集合,用于实现所需要的逻辑方法、过程或控制;...

体系结构简介
4. 虚拟机:解释器、规则基系统等。5. 以数据为中心的系统:数据库、超文本系统、黑板系统等。6. 特殊领域风格:如过程控制、模拟器等。7. 特殊结构的风格:如分布式处理、状态转移系统等。8. 异构结构:不同风格的合成建立。9. 主程序\/子程序:最初始、最基本的体系结构风格。计算机体系结构的不...

计算机的结构体系是什么?
计算机系统结构主要研究计算机系统的基本工作原理,以及在硬件、软件界面划分的权衡策略,建立完整的、系统的计算机软硬件整体概念。 计算机系统结构指的是什么? 是一台计算机的外表? 还是是指一台计算机内部的一块块板卡安放结构? 都不是,那么它是什么? 计算机系统结构就是计算机的的机器语言程序员或编译程序编写者所看...

计算机体系结构是什么,计算机体系结构有什么分类吗?
共享内存的体系结构 向量机属于共享内存体系结构(分布式共享内存机器除外)。它大大简化了cache的一致性难题和所造成的等待时间(处理延迟)。但是,向量机要比共享存储器或分级存储器的超标量机昂贵。具有cache的机器和向量共享存储器计算机都有固定的存储器带宽限制,也就是说它的机器均衡性数值随着处理器...

许昌市18037595710: 计算机系统结构(计算机软、硬件的系统结构) - 搜狗百科
容菊达宁: 计算机体系结构(ComputerArchitecture)是程序员所看到的计算机的属性,即概念性结构与功能特性.按照计算机系统的多级层次结构,不同级程序员所看到的计算机具有不同的属性.一般来说,低级机器的属性对于高层机器程序员基本是透明的,通常所说的计算机体系结构主要指机器语言级机器的系统结构.经典的关于“计算机体系结构(computerarchitecture)”的定义是1964年C.M.Amdahl在介绍IBM360系统时提出的,其具体描述为“计算机体系结构是程序员所看到的计算机的属性,即概念性结构与功能特性” .

许昌市18037595710: 简述计算机的体系结构. -
容菊达宁: 冯.诺依曼体系,输入设备---存储设备---控制器--运算器---存储设备----输出设备

许昌市18037595710: 计算机的结构体系是什么? -
容菊达宁: 计算机系统结构主要研究计算机系统的基本工作原理,以及在硬件、软件界面划分的权衡策略,建立完整的、系统的计算机软硬件整体概念. 计算机系统结构指的是什么? 是一台计算机的外表? 还是是指一台计算机内部的一块块板卡安放结构...

许昌市18037595710: 什么是计算机体系结构?
容菊达宁: 程序员看到的计算机属性,即计算机的概念性结构和功能特性.

许昌市18037595710: 计算机系统结构的简介 -
容菊达宁: 计算机系统结构(Computer Architecture)也称为计算机体系结构,它是由计算机结构外特性,内特性,微外特性组成的.经典的计算机系统结构的定义是指计算机系统多级层次结构中机器语言机器级的结构,它是软件和硬件/固件的主要交界面...

许昌市18037595710: 计算机体系结构 -
容菊达宁: 计算机体系结构是指那些对程序员可见的系统属性 他应该还包括设计思想与体系结构! 经典的关于“计算机体系结构(computer architecture)”的定义是1964年C.M.Amdahl在介绍IBM 360系统时提出的,其具体描述为“计算机体系结构是程...

许昌市18037595710: 什么是计算机网络的体系结构 -
容菊达宁: 计算机网络的各层及其协议的集合,成为网络的体系结构.换种说法,计算机网络的体系结构就是这个计算机网络及其构件所应完成的功能的精确定义.总之,体系结构是抽象的,而实现则是具体的,是真正在运行的计算机硬件和软件.

许昌市18037595710: 计算机体系架构是什么? -
容菊达宁: 按照图灵(Alan Turing)给出的计算机模型,计算机是由一个有限状态读写头和一个存储器构成.有限状态读写头从一个初始状态开始,对存储器上的(输入)数据进行读或写操作,经过有限步操作之后停机,此时存储器上的(输出)数据就是...

许昌市18037595710: 计算机程序体系结构是怎么样的?
容菊达宁: 计算机程序体系结构在一台基于最常见的冯诺依曼体系结构(又称HarvardArchitecture)的计算机上,程序从某种外部设备,通常是硬盘,被加载到计算机里

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网